Phil Cassidy

Phil Cassidy, a recurring character in the Grand Theft Auto games, appears in Vice City Stories, serving as a weapons expert and dealer throughout the series. He offers Victor Vance his old residence, after Vic kills the Cholos there. Additional information on him reveals he is a war veteran who has served "with distinction" in several unspecified wars, has a strong sense of patriotism towards the United States, but has been dishonorably discharged from the catering corps, which he cited was the cause of his inability to find a job and his eventual involvement into crime,and exhibiting symptoms of survivor guilt over a friend who died in Vietnam.

Phil is revealed in Vice City Stories to have two sisters, Louise Cassidy-Williams and Mary-Jo Cassidy. He also reveals that his father used to beat him, especially when he suspected that Phil was attracted to his own sister or cousin, even though he wasn't. He has his shooting range/weapons depot in Viceport next to the Boatyard. It is revealed that later, Victor probably gave him his residence in Little Haiti which became Phil's gun shop in GTA: Vice City circa 1986. Phil would later lose one arm in an explosion two years later in Vice City.

Vice City Stories is the fourth Grand Theft Auto game in which Phil appears. Phil Cassidy was voiced by Gary Busey, who was also Phil's voice in Vice City, but not in Grand Theft Auto III or Liberty City Stories. Phil is one of the few people that helps the protagonist throughout the game, rather than betraying him. He also owns a gun store (Phil Cassidy's Fully Cocked Gun Shop) in Liberty City.
